F-16 History
The history of the F-16 within the 16th sqn was very short. As was the history of the squadron itself actually as it directly related. Activated in 2005 to receive the brand-new F-16E/F block 60’s that came off the Lockheed production line in Fort Worth. The United Arab Emirates is the only Nation to operation the F-16E/F variant. The first aircraft began to arrive the same year the squadron activated. Because F-16 flight training mainly took place in the US with the 148th FS input into the squadron was very slow at first, but began to pick up during 2006. By that time it was already decided that the F-16 squadrons would be numbered in sequence starting from the 1st sqn onwards. The resident aircraft of the 1st sqn being Mirage 2000 and Hawk would be dispersed into other squadrons. This finally happened in May of 2007 with the 16th squadron in fact being renumbered to the 1st squadron.
Aircraft Markings History
The tail consists of a United Arab Emirates flag in the center with the serial number beneath it.
Unit History
- 2005: Activation of the squadron in Al Dhafra
- 2005: F-16E/F 'Fighting Falcon'
- 2007: Disbanded
